Output 66ce3e1a60f692e9be1b1b980220830f5c4e13fe83a0e8c6ce73493bd15a9fce:0

value
88565
script pubkey
OP_0 OP_PUSHBYTES_20 e9e8121752a2890ae295a4586b5e85309a802e7a
address
tb1qa85py96j52ys4c5453vxkh59xzdgqtn6e4755r
transaction
66ce3e1a60f692e9be1b1b980220830f5c4e13fe83a0e8c6ce73493bd15a9fce